Fluree AI
Fluree
Enterprise knowledge graph platform that makes structured and unstructured data AI-ready for GraphRAG and agents.
Key features
- Verifiable Knowledge Graph: FlureeDB stores entities and relationships with cryptographic verifiability to every fact
- AI-Ready Data Foundation: Golden records, entity resolution, semantic layer, and taxonomy governance to prep any data
- GraphRAG Activation: Ground LLM retrieval on the graph for up to 95% answer accuracy in benchmarks
- Fluree Memory: Long-term, governed memory store for AI agents across sessions
- Fluree MCP: Plug your governed knowledge graph into any MCP-capable agent or IDE
- AI Agent Governance: Policy and audit controls for how agents access and modify enterprise data
- Conversational Analytics: Natural-language interface over the enterprise semantic layer
- Open-Source Core: FlureeDB is free to start and open source

jurniti
jurniti
Managed 24/7 hosting for coding agents, each running in its own Firecracker microVM with your own model keys and no token markup.
Key features
- Firecracker microVM Isolation: Every agent runs in its own KVM-backed virtual machine with hardware-enforced tenant isolation instead of a shared-kernel container.
- Bring Your Own Key: OpenRouter, OpenAI or Anthropic keys live only inside the customer's VM — jurniti never sees them, never proxies calls and never marks up model spend.
- Multi-Harness Support: Runs Claude Code, Codex CLI, OpenClaw, Hermes, OpenCode, Devin CLI, Mastra and Pi, each in its own dedicated microVM.
- Fleet CLI: A jurniti command-line tool to boot agents, list fleet status, dispatch work and copy results back, so the whole fleet is managed from a terminal.
- Swarm Runtime: Boots dozens of isolated microVM workers at once and dispatches the same brief to every worker, with results collected in a single command.
- Flat Per-VM or Hourly Billing: A flat monthly or annual price per agent VM, or per-second metered On-Demand and Spot pricing for bursty workloads, with prepaid credits.
- Automated Provisioning: Payment triggers a magic-link sign-in and an auto-provisioner that has a live microVM running in about three minutes with no human in the loop.
- Custom Subdomain and Sidecars: Pro tiers add a custom subdomain, alongside separate microVM services for multi-agent communication and long-term agent memory.
